在本节中,我们来一起学习操作符的优先级,并且需要了解在相同优先级下的操作符的结合性。我们先来看一下操作符优先级和结合性的表格:级别(由高到低)操作符(使用空格分隔)结合性1() [] -> .由左向右2! ~ ++ -- + - * (type) sizeof由右向左3* / %由左向右4+ -由左向右5<< >>
转载
2023-12-27 20:24:28
36阅读
JavaScript中的运算符优先级是一套规则。该规则在计算表达式时控制运算符执行的顺序。具有较高优先级的运算符先于较低优先级的运算符执行。例如,乘法的执行先于加法。下表按从最高到最低的优先级列出JavaScript运算符。具有相同优先级的运算符按从左至右的顺序求值。运算符描述. [] ()字段访问、数组下标、函数调用以及表达式分组++ -- - ~ ! delete new typeof voi
转载
2023-09-16 00:03:53
148阅读
运算符的优先级优先级从高到底
1. () 优先级最高
2. 一元运算符 ++ -- !
3. 算术运算符 先* / % 后 + -
4. 大小比较运算符 > >= < <=
5. 相等比较运算符 == != === !==
6. 逻辑运算符 先 && 后 ||
7. 赋值运算符
转载
2023-07-22 18:23:54
1045阅读
一、JavaScript 运算符优先级1、运算符优先级 概念2、运算符优先级 列举3、运算符示例
原创
2024-04-09 16:39:42
23阅读
JavaScript运算符优先级运算符优先级运算符从上到下共分为20个等级,由上到下优先级逐渐降低,见下文。20 () 括号优先级最高 多个括号无关联,一个一个算19 变量或函数的属性调用和访问 优先级仅次于括号 多个出现从左到右计算 例如: a.x的. a[b]的[] new foo(有参数) 函数调用 fn()18 new (无参数)17 后置递增和后置递减 a++ a-- 优先级高于前置 多
转载
2023-12-25 11:19:04
58阅读
排在上面优先级越高: . [] () 提取属性与调用函数 delete new typeof + - ! 一元运算符 * / % 乘法、除法、取余 + - 加法/连接、减法 >= <= > < 不等式运算符 ! 等式运算符 && 逻辑与 || 逻辑或 ?: 三元
原创
2021-07-13 16:13:36
211阅读
汇总表EDITEDIT下面的表将所有运算符按照优先级的不同从高到低排列。优先级运算类型关联性运算符19圆括号n/a( … )18成员访问从左到右… . …需计算的成员访问从左到右… [ … ]new (带参数列表)
原创
2021-08-02 15:10:58
224阅读
汇总表EDITEDIT下面的表将所有运算符按照优先级的不同从高到低排列。优先级运算类型关联性运算符19圆括号n/a( … )18成员访问从左到右… . …需计算的成员访问从左到右… [ … ]new (带参数列表)
原创
2022-02-21 13:57:58
190阅读
C语言中一共有34个运算符,大致的优先级别是:初等运算符、单目运算符、算数运算符、关系运算符、逻辑运算符、条件运算符、赋值运算符、逗号运算符。具体详细的优先级别有15个:第一优先级:运算符名称(含义)使用形式结合方式说明[]数组下标数组名[常量表达式]从左到右 ()圆括号(表达式)/函数名(表达式).结构体运算符结构体.成员名->指向结构体运算符(指针)结构体->成员名第二优
转载
2024-08-14 00:29:08
194阅读
运算符优先级在一个表达式中可能包含多个有不同运算符连接起来的、具有不同数据类型的数据对象;由于表达式有多种运算,不同的结合顺序可能得出不同结果甚至出现错误运算错误,因为当表达式中含多种运算时,必须按一定顺序进行结合,才能保证运算的合理性和结果的正确性、唯一性。优先级从上到下依次递减,最上面具有最高的优先级,逗号操作符具有最低的优先级。表达式的结合次序取决于表达式中各种运算符的优先级。优先级高的运算
转载
2023-12-21 12:18:19
264阅读
# JavaScript与运算符优先级
JavaScript是一种广泛使用的编程语言,其灵活与强大的特性使得它成为Web开发中的首选。在编写JavaScript代码时,理解运算符的优先级对于确保程序按照预期执行至关重要。本文将探讨JavaScript中的运算符优先级以及一些常见的使用案例。
## 运算符优先级基础
运算符优先级决定了在表达式中,哪些运算符先被计算。在JavaScript中,运
原创
2024-09-28 06:08:02
34阅读
# JavaScript运算符优先级表格及示例
在JavaScript中,运算符的优先级是非常重要的,它们决定了表达式中运算的顺序。当有多个不同运算符在一个表达式中时,JavaScript会按照优先级从高到低的顺序进行计算。为了帮助开发者更好地理解JavaScript中运算符的优先级,我们可以参考下面这张JavaScript运算符优先级表格:
| 运算符 | 描述 |
| ------- |
原创
2024-06-11 04:25:20
44阅读
在所有的运算里,都是有运算顺序的。小时候学算术运算的时候,我们都知道这么一个规则:先乘除后加减,有括号要先算括号! 同样的,在JavaScript里面,运算符也是有相应的优先级的
在所有的运算里,都是有运算顺序的。小时候学四则运算的时候,我们都知道这么一个规则:先乘除后加减,有括号要先算括号!同样的,在JavaScript里面,运算符也是有相应的优先级的
转载
2024-03-04 17:00:36
19阅读
JavaScript前文回顾:认识JavaScript到初体验 JavaScript 注释以及输
原创
2023-01-12 10:04:36
126阅读
c++ 运算符优先级
http://www.cppreference.com/operator_precedence.html
转载
精选
2010-07-03 16:12:39
479阅读
运算符优先级优先级运算符高++,--(用作前缀);(),+,-(一元),!,~,/,%+,-<<,>><,>,<=,>===,!=&^|&&||=,=,/=,%=,+=,-=低++,--(用作后缀)
转载
2019-11-08 21:23:36
627阅读
Java 运算符优先级 运算符优先级 postfix expr++ expr-- unary ++expr --expr +expr -expr ~ ! multiplicative * / % additive + - shift << >> >>> relational < > <= >= in
转载
2016-04-06 13:04:00
131阅读
2评论